About Effie Apostolou

Effie Apostolou is a Senior Clinical Site Manager at Bristol-Myers Squibb with extensive experience in clinical trial management and a background in toxicology.

Current Role at Bristol-Myers Squibb

Effie Apostolou currently holds the position of Senior Clinical Site Manager at Bristol-Myers Squibb. She has been with the company since November 2014. In this role, she oversees clinical trial operations, ensuring they adhere to regulatory guidelines and company standards. Her responsibilities include managing site activities and maintaining communications with clinical sites to ensure the efficiency and accuracy of trial data.
